The Project Manager role will sit within the already established Projects Team, who have responsibility from 'Sales order to cash' on Capital Equipment projects relating to steam and hot water generating equipment.

The role encompasses working closely with design, manufacturing, site installation and commissioning, as well as handling warranty claims, and testing (FAT/SAT).

Duties and Responsibilities

The Project Manager will be responsible for the scope cost and performance vs budget for multiple projects worth up to £2 Million.

Key Duties

  • Working closely with both internal and external projects and resource teams to drive projects from inception to completion through stage gate process.
  • Ensuring that the scope of work is defined both internally, with the Projects Team, and externally with clients.
  • Risk registry and risk control within the project scope and creating mitigation plans for top priority risks to ensure a successful project delivery.
  • Communicating project status and progress to internal and external stakeholders
  • Managing the scope of the projects to achieve pre assigned milestones
  • Management of order variations during project lifecycle
  • Monitoring and reporting on project performance to the Leadership Team
  • Participating with engineering contractors and vendors for contract and deliverable negotiations
  • The training and mentoring of team members, particularly on the system and it's processes, emphasising the importance of good controls within the system that contributes to effective communication across the business.
